KEN ROCZEN COMPLETES TEAM GERMANY LINE-UP FOR MXON 2025

Ken Roczen to compete in the MXGP class alongside a strong German line-up with Simon Längenfelder and Maximilian Spies
Long awaited and now officially confirmed: Ken Roczen will be the third rider of Team Germany for the 2025 Monster Energy FIM Motocross of Nations, taking place on October 4–5 at the legendary “Ironman Raceway” in Crawfordsville, IN (USA). With Ken Roczen (MXGP), Simon Längenfelder (MX2) and Maximilian Spies (Open), Team Germany is now complete.
Team Management Statement
For team managers Marcel Dornhöfer and Karsten Schneider, Roczen was the number one choice for the MXGP class. “We were in contact with Ken and his team constantly. He showed his interest to race for us early on, but just like him, we had to wait and see how his injury recovery progressed. Now we are even happier – the wait was worth it. With Ken, Simon and Maximilian we once again have a strong line-up that combines experience and fresh ambition,” said the team management.
